IQO Z10 Launch in India April 11 Design Images Teased Official 7300mAh Battery Vivo Y300 Plus Rebadge Expected Specifications

IQO Z10 is being launched in India on 11 April. Its design has been leaked several times in recent times, but now the company has officially teased the design and color option of the upcoming IQO Z-Series handset. It will be brought in two color options. There was speculation that this smartphone would be a rebase of Vivo Y300 Pro+ to be launched on 31 March in China. Now, IQO’s latest teaser proves these speculation right somewhere. The upcoming Z10 appears similar to the Vivo Y300 Pro+.

IQO has teased Z10. It has been confirmed that the upcoming smartphone stallers will launch in black and glacier silver color. The smartphone will have a large circular camera island at the back, which will include one LED flash unit and two camera sensors in the four ring.

Recently IQOO Confirmed The IQO Z10 will have a thickness of 7.89mm and would be equipped with a 7,300mAh battery. With this capacity, it is said to be the thinnest smartphone in India.

The sale of IQO Z10 has been confirmed to start on Amazon, which has created a dedicated microsite with the arrival of a new IQO phone. In the listing, the phone is shown with the Hole Panch display design.

Its successor, IQO Z9 5G It was launched in India in March 2024 with 8GB RAM and 128GB storage model at an initial price of Rs 19,999. The specification of this phone includes 6.67-inch Full-HD+ (1,080×2,400 pixels) AMOLED display, MediaTek Dimensity 7200 5G SOC and 50-Megapixel dual rear camera.
